Danios don't need and shouldn't eat feeder fish.
Infact you shouldn't feed ANY fish feeder fish unless it's nessesary for their diet. Feeders are a quick way to introduce parasites and disease into your tank unlees you raise them yourself.

If he's bored that doesn't mean he needs to eat a fish though. Please keep in mind these are fish that eat mosquito larva. Their stomachs are the size of one of their eyes.

The best thing to do when your fish are bored is to rearrange the tank or add something new for them to explore. Betta's though, particularly male bettas actually like to just float in a plant and be lazy little lions lording over their turf. They live longer when they're calmer. Having them puffed up and flaring all the time is stressful for them.

Adding some dither for them to chase after now and then is one thing but throwing in a fish and expecting them to kill it and eat it really isn't reasonable. Even if he did kill it it would rot in your tank and pollute it.
